Early Life

Frederick Royal and Lorraine Gibbons welcomed William Frederick Gibbons, better known as Billy Gibbons, into the world in Houston, Texas, where he was born. Gibbons’s father was a concert pianist, entertainer, and orchestra conductor. His parents have always pushed him to go to concerts and recording sessions, supporting and inspiring him to pursue a career in music.

Career

Gibbons started a band at the age of 14 called The Saints, which renamed itself The Moving Sidewalks in the 1960s. He joined forces with Dusty Hill and Frank Beard to form a trio rock band in 1969. Gibbons, a 20-year-old man, was the lead guitarist and vocalist for the band at this point. One of the things that set the band apart from other rock bands was the members’ chest-length beards. After releasing its first album in 1971, the group went on to record roughly 15 studio albums, which sold 50 million copies globally. The band’s most well-known songs are “Sharp Dressed Man,” “Legs,” and “Gimme All Your Lovin,” all from 1983.

5 Facts About Him

He loves cars.

Among the vintage vehicles in Gibbons’ collection are a 1950 Ford Business Coupe and a 1948 Cadillac Series 62.

He exchanged his trademark hat.

With the chief of the Bamileke people, Gibbons exchanged his Stetson hat for a cap made of braided cloth.

He has appeared on a television program.

Gibbons made an appearance in the TV show “Bones.”

He owns a sauce brand.

Gibbons and Texas-based Mojo Products, L.L.C. introduced a line of barbecue sauces, hot sauces, and other products.

Gibbons adores Fender guitars.

He owns numerous vintage Fender Bassman, Dual Professional, Tweed Deluxe, and Fender amplifiers.
